Dividing by 8, step by step

Eight is two doubled twice, so dividing by 8 is halving three times.

The question

64 ÷ 8

  1. 64 ÷ 8 means sharing 64 out equally between 8. Deal them round one at a time until they run out; the answer is how many end up in one share.
  2. Dealing out 64 one at a time works, and takes all day. The shortcut is the same fact read backwards: 8 shares of WHAT makes 64?
  3. 8 × 8 = 64. That is the one, so 64 ÷ 8 = 8.
  4. Worth checking, because it costs one multiplication: 8 × 8 = 64. It matches, so the answer holds.
